2 * ircd-ratbox: an advanced Internet Relay Chat Daemon(ircd).
3 * hook.c - code for dealing with the hook system
5 * This code is basically a slow leaking array. Events are simply just a
6 * position in this array. When hooks are added, events will be created if
7 * they dont exist - this means modules with hooks can be loaded in any
8 * order, and events are preserved through module reloads.
